Plate centrifuges (horizontal/vertical) are widely used in liquid-solid separation applications due to their compact structure, high separation efficiency, and convenient operation. They are particularly suitable for high-viscosity and fine-particle materials. The following are the core industrial applications and technical details:
I. Application Areas (with process suitability)
1. Food and Agricultural Product Processing
Applications: Fruit juice clarification (removal of pulp fibers), starch dewatering (reducing water content of potato/corn starch to below 15%), plant protein separation (soy protein, pea protein precipitation and recovery), molasses refining (removal of sugar residue).
Parameters: Separation factor 1500-3000G, processing capacity 5-50 m³/h, material 304 stainless steel (FDA compliant).
2. Fine Chemicals and New Materials
Applications: Dye/pigment filtration (removal of unreacted raw materials), resin purification (epoxy resin, polyurethane resin deslagging), paint solid-liquid separation (removal of impurities from color paste), catalyst recovery (recovery of precious metal catalyst particles).
Parameters: Separation factor 2000-4000G, solvent-resistant filter cloth (suitable for acetone, toluene, etc.), explosion-proof design (Ex d IIB T4).
3. Pharmaceuticals and Bioengineering
Applications: Antibiotic crystal separation (penicillin, cephalosporin precipitation and recovery), traditional Chinese medicine extract clarification (removal of herbal residue), biological fermentation liquid separation (bacterial cell recovery, enzyme preparation purification), vaccine production solid-liquid separation (sterile grade).
Parameters: Separation factor 3000-5000G, material 316L stainless steel (polished Ra≤0.8μm), compliant with GMP sterile requirements.
4. Environmental Protection and Wastewater Treatment
Applications: Industrial wastewater clarification (removal of suspended solids from chemical/electroplating wastewater), sludge dewatering (reducing water content of municipal sludge, printing and dyeing sludge to below 60%), oil-water separation (recovery of oil sludge from oily wastewater). - Key parameters: Separation factor 1200-2500G, anti-corrosion coating (PTFE or Halar), processing capacity 10-100 m³/h.
5. Oils and Essential Oils Industry
Applications: Vegetable oil refining (degumming and dewaxing of crude oil), oleoresin filtration (removal of plant residues and waxes), solid-liquid separation after essential oil extraction (recovery of distillation residue).
Parameters: Separation factor 1800-3500G, material temperature ≤80℃ (to protect heat-sensitive components), filter cloth pore size 5-20μm.
II. Selection Points
Based on material characteristics: For viscous materials, select a scraper discharge plate centrifuge (automatic discharge to prevent clogging); for sterile requirements, select a fully enclosed plate centrifuge (to prevent contamination); for fine particulate materials, select a filtration type plate centrifuge (high filtration accuracy of the filter cloth).
Based on production capacity requirements: For small-scale testing (processing capacity ≤5 m³/h), select a vertical plate centrifuge; for large-scale production (processing capacity ≥10 m³/h), select a horizontal plate centrifuge (continuous operation).
